    Hello everyone!

    I have an annoying issue that i cant seem to figure out. I am on a dual monitor set up and I want it that way. My laptop is set up on an hp doc for work, I have a second monitor to the right of that. On the second monitor the issue is that when I have multiple windows open (at full screen) I can some how go to the top edge or the right edge and sometimes click and activate the full screen window behind the top one. Specifically I have microsoft excel open at full screen with firefox open behind/underneath it also at full screen. There have been many occasions when I want to close the excel window and when I go to the top corner to do so I close the window behind/underneath it unintentionally. Is there a way I can go about preventing this? Or will I just have to be more accurate(clicking the middle of the 'X' instead of top right corner of the 'X' lol)?
